For half a century, Lise Charmel has dedicated its creative aesthetic to the traditions of French Haute Couture design elevating it into an art form. The brand has built its legacy on an unwavering commitment to exceptional craftsmanship, imaginative design, and technical excellence. From its proprietary ateliers in France, Lise Charmel continues to create and distribute its collections to more than 50 countries worldwide without compromising the artistry that defines its identity.
What distinguishes Lise Charmel is its dedication to storytelling. Every collection unfolds like a visual narrative inspired by nature, art, history, and culture. Intricate embroideries, sculptural guipures, exquisite laces, jeweled embellishments, and proprietary prints are orchestrated with the precision of a couture atelier. Their beauty extends beyond the surface. Precision construction, impeccable fit, and thoughtful shaping reveal the expertise behind every design.

Bain de Nature evokes an enchanted botanical paradise inspired by hand-painted illustrations and the dreamlike imagery of Henri Rousseau. Fluid embroidery and Art Nouveau influences transform nature into decorative poetry.
Voyage Splendeur offers quieter luxury. A refined paisley print recalls the romance of grand travel, while silk dressing gowns and pajamas complement the enduring elegance of the iconic Splendeur Soie collection, now celebrating its twentieth anniversary.
Inspired by the brilliance of fine jewelry, Éclat Joaillerie transforms embroidered motifs into sparkling expressions of light. Corsetry, bodysuits, lingerie-loungewear, and evening silhouettes shimmer with a distinctly couture sensibility.
With Cuir Sexy Couture, strength meets sophistication. Precision-cut floral motifs, subtle metallic accents, and architectural corsetry pieces create a bold, modern statement while maintaining the refinement synonymous with the Lise Charmel name.
Meanwhile, Sublime en Dentelle, rendered in a dramatic Opera Red, channels the grandeur of Europe’s great opera houses. The interplay of delicate lace and structured design reflects the very essence of haute couture: a perfect balance between artistry and engineering.
